Baked Stuffed Yam & Banana:
If you make this for your Vegetarian girl-friend? She will know you are truly a culinary
"Renaissance-Man"... ...especially if you can explain the nearly magical array of
Heart-healthy, Cancer- fighting Anti-oxidants found in the "lowly" Yam... that kind of talk
always gets a girl hot. Am I right?
See? Even though Yams & Sweet Potatoes are from completely different families... they are,
essentially, nearly identical first cousins and have been considered a Sex Stimulant by Royalty
for hundreds (thousands?) of years.
If you're Diabetic and conscientiously avoid processed "empty calorie, hi-carb, non-foods" like
white bread & sugary cereal, then Yams can be a nearly perfect food for you nutritionally, even
though it is not exactly low-carb. See, Yams don't cause much of a glucose/insulin rise,
especially when you consider how sweet they are. This is mainly due to its Hi-fiber but also
other, more convoluted, reasons.
For example, Yams are high in manganese, a trace mineral required for carbohydrate metabolism.
Additionally, Yams provide cofactors for a number of additional enzymes critical for energy
production and utilization of protecting antioxidants.
Research suggests that carotenoids (very high in Yams) may help prevent insulin resistance and
high blood sugar levels. Also, they are very high in Vit. C & Vit. B-6, vitamins critical to
the conversion of Homocysteine, that corrosive Amino Acid, remember, which is the major cause
of arterial inflammation leading to Heart Disease!
Try this:
1)... Bake Sweet Potatoes/Yams until soft.
2)... Cut down the middle & Scoop out most of insides.
3)... Mash in bowl with ripe bananas...I like a Yam/Banana ratio of about 2 to 1.
4)... Mix in Cinnamon, a little Sea Salt & either Coconut oil, Real Butter or Olive oil or all
3 -- NEVER Margarine (did I need to say that?). If you really have a sweet tooth, throw in a
little Stevia.
5)... Spoon mixture back into Potato Shell -- sprinkle top with chopped Walnuts (if you like a
crunch that won't break your teeth) & Cinnamon - rebake a few minutes.
Optional - Pull out all the stops by sprinkling it with Cayenne Pepper (CP)...also an ancient
Aphrodisiac.

SALAD DRESSING : Olive Oil Vinaigrette with Avocado (avocado optional)... Suggested Ratio's - 2
parts Lemon Juice, 1 part Vinegar, 1 part Olive Oil...use ALL vinegar or ALL lemon Juice or any
Ratio's you like.
1. Red Wine or white vinegar. Balsamic Vinegar tastes the best but it is pretty high in sugar.
If you are a slim, non-diabetic, active person, then by all means throw some Balsamic in with
the other sour stuff.
2. Lemon Juice ...fresh is best but I usually use bottled. By using some Lemon juice
(Alkaline-forming food) instead of ALL Vinegar (mild Acid-forming food) it makes the dressing
pH a little more Alkaline.
3. Extra Virgin Olive Oil ...Here's where my dressing is different. Many people, like the too
snooty French, think there is a "Law" that Vinaigrettes MUST be at an Oil to Vinegar/lemon
ratio of 3 to 1; however, I reverse that and use a ratio of 1 to 3... so it is mostly lemon &
vinegar. This may mean you need to use a lot of Stevia or Xylitol to cut the "Sour-stuff," but
that's fine.
The beauty of making your own dressing is you can try different Oil to Vinegar Ratios. Yes, the
Olive Oil is heart healthy, but why consume more of itthan you need to.

PEANUT BUTTER and/or CHOCOLATE STUFF :
TRIVIA? Roasted P'nuts are one of the most Anti-oxidant packed foods out there...of course,
Chocolate, gram for gram, is even HIGHER !
The safest peanuts are Organic Valencia! These are grown in the drier environments of New
Mexico. Non-Organic Peanuts, unfortunately, are one of the more poison soaked crops around.
Peanut Butter/Chocolate Health Snack ... ALWAYS use "Natural" Peanut Butter where the oil
floats to the top , then pour it off & throw it away...you'll be replacing it with non-toxic
Oil.
The following P'nut Butter Snack is very rich & sweet but has actually no sugar and is high in
the most digestible form of Protein, and the "fat-burning" Fat (MCT's) found in Mother's Milk &
Coconut Oil. Also, other than the Whey and the Stevia, the history is that every item in the
following has at one time been considered an aphrodisiac!
a)... After you've poured off & discarded the Peanut Oil floating on top, put about 1/2 of a
small jar of P'nut Butter in bowl.
b)... 1 cup or so, of flake coconut -- health-food stores are the only place I can find the
Unsweetened kind...if you can't find the unsweetened, just leave it out or buy a whole Coconut.
c)... Whey Protein Isolate (WPI ) - 1 or 2 scoops - Make sure it is FREE of Sugar, Soy Isolate,
Splenda, Sucralose, Nutri-Sweet, Dextrose, Hi-fructose Corn Syrup. -- Stevia & Xylitol are OK.
d)... Ground Cinnamon - about 1/2 Tbls ...this is the new "Hot Item" for sugar metabolism &
good digestion.
e)... Raw Walnuts - Chop about a cup or whatever. These add a great crunch w/o breaking your
teeth. This "King of the Nuts" has more Omega 3 than any other nut... I mean lots more.
f)... Stevia or Xylitol to sweeten.
g)... Oils - Slowly stir in one or both oils below until it is a consistency that you can eat
with a spoon. It's easy to get it too thin, requiring you add some more WPI or flake CCnut to
thicken.
(1). Coconut Oil -- If you refrigerate this CCnut oil mixture, it will get hard as a brick...I
prefer the CCnut Oil kind that stays soft at room temp - so I don't cool it. The powerful
anti-oxidants in the CCnut Oil will protect the little bit of remaining peanut oil from going
rancid, at room temp, for at least a week or probably much longer...with me, the stuff never
last more than 2 or 3 days - It's addictive. That's a good thing in this case, remember.
(2). Olive Oil -- If you want to refrigerate, but have it remain soft, then use Olive Oil.
(3). You might also want to mix the 2 oils above...but even if you use just a little CCnut Oil,
& refrigerate, it will get hard. However you may like it hard...Stop !...that's not what I
meant.

When buying chocolate you must be very, very careful because many brands try to make their
product appear to have no sugar but actually do have sugar. Many "bitter-sweet" chocolates
sound like they are sugar-free but bitter-sweet DOES have Sugar. Of course if you're slim &
non-diabetic then a little sugar, occasionally, won't hurt you - but if you need a
"Chocolate-Fix" everyday, then it is important that you use the NO-Sugar kind.
WARNING : You may think I'm beating this horse to death...BUT I'm not. The label MUST say
something to the effect of "100%, Cocoa,
Unsweetened, DARK" It can also say "Baking Chocolate" but must still say "100%, unsweetened,
Dark."
If it says "70% - no added sugar"...IT HAS SUGAR! If it says "Sugar-Free"...THAT MEANS NOTHING!
If it does not say "Dark"...IT MAY NOT BE DARK! If it just says "100% cocoa powder"...IT HAS
LIKELY BEEN PROCESSED TO DEATH with Alkalies - Get non-alkali !!
If it says "No added sugar"...IT HAS SUGAR !!. If it says "gives that Dark Chocolate
taste"...IT IS NOT DARK CHOCOLATE!
To illustrate the genius of the late Bill Hicks, he proposed that people who write Advertising
Copy should make the world a better place by killing themselves! Here's an example why.
Consider the following statement - "Our Milk-Chocolate has NO added Sugar"!
Does this sound like their stuff is Sugar-Free or Low-Sugar ? Of course, but milk-chocolate is
already loaded with sugar so there's no need for "added" sugar. This would be like saying
"There is NO added sugar in our Honey"- This is just one example of a least half a dozen
different sleazy ways that chocolate Ads were cleverly written to look like the product
contained NO or low sugar.
